The Vivanco Ladies (1959): A Heartwarming Comedy of Crime and Family — Full Movie Info

The Vivanco Ladies (1959) is a charming blend of comedy, crime, and family drama that will leave you entertained. Directed by the talented Mauricio de la Serna, this movie follows the lives of two women from a lower social class as they embark on a mission to steal and provide for their family's well-being. With a cast that includes the talented Sara García, Prudencia Grifell, and Pedro Armendáriz, this film is a masterclass in acting and storytelling. As the story unfolds, you'll find yourself drawn into a world of laughter, tears, and adventure, all set against the vibrant backdrop of 1950s Mexico.
